Extended Object Tracking Method Based on Straight-Line Edge Feature Matching

    In order to track the extened object stably and precisely,firstly,all straight-line edge features in extended object between neighboring frames are extracted and every intersection of straight-line feature edge can be described by slopes,obliquities and intercepts of two straight lines,then the intersections are matched between neighboring frames by computing the Euclidean distance minimum of descriptors,finally the centroid of intersections is considered as the tracking position. Experimental results show that the method has an excellent performance in the object tracking. If the object does not transform greatly,the tracking method is more stable and more precise than ordinary template matching method.
